Deep Dive with a Borescope: Automotive Engine Inspections Simplified
Wiki Article
Automotive engines are intricate masterpieces of engineering, but even the most reliable machines require scheduled inspections to ensure optimal efficiency. Traditionally, this process could be time-consuming, requiring in-depth disassembly. However, with the advent of borescopes, automotive engine inspections have become easier. These versatile instruments allow mechanics to inspect internal engine components without disassembling the click here entire assembly.
A borescope is essentially a flexible camera on a probe that transmits live video footage to a monitor. This feature allows mechanics to directly see the health of critical engine parts such as pistons, cylinders, valves, and gaskets. By identifying potential issues early on, borescopes can help prevent major engine damage and costly repairs.
Moreover, the use of a borescope can greatly reduce diagnostic time. This efficiency translates into lower repair bills for both mechanics and vehicle owners.

Scrutinize Inside the Piston: Borescope Applications in Automotive Maintenance
In the world of automotive maintenance, precision and insight are paramount. With its ability to peer into hard-to-reach areas, the borescope has revolutionized the way technicians analyze internal engine components. This versatile tool allows for a visual diagnosis of pistons, cylinders, valves, and other crucial elements without dismantling the entire engine. By transmitting high-definition images to a screen, borescopes provide technicians with a clear view of engine condition.
- Borescopes offer a non-invasive method for pinpointing potential issues such as piston wear, scoring, or ring damage.
- This technology enables technicians to diagnose engine problems with greater accuracy and efficiency.
- By minimizing disassembly, borescopes reduce labor costs and downtime for repairs.
Connecting the Dots: How Automotive Borescopes Enhance Repair Efficiency
Automotive repair often involves accessing intricate and hard-to-reach areas. Traditionally, this required technicians to disassemble large components, leading to time-consuming and intensive procedures. However, the advent of automotive borescopes has revolutionized the industry by providing a direct method for inspecting these concealed spaces.
These innovative tools utilize adjustable fiber optic cables equipped with high-resolution cameras to transmit live video feeds to a monitor. This allows technicians to observe internal components without the need for extensive disassembly, significantly reducing repair time and labor.
Furthermore, borescopes offer several strengths over traditional inspection methods. Their miniature size allows access to tight spaces, while their versatility enables the inspection of various components, including engines, transmissions, and exhaust systems. The ability to capture and record images provides a valuable documentation tool for future reference and diagnostics.
